A mechanical technician is responsible for the installation, maintenance, and repair of mechanical equipment and systems. They work in a variety of industries, including manufacturing, construction, and energy. Their tasks may include inspecting machinery, troubleshooting issues, performing routine maintenance, and replacing faulty parts. They often use hand tools, power tools, and diagnostic equipment to identify and fix mechanical problems.

Mechanical Technician salary in Denmark
Average Yearly Salary of Mechanical Technician in Denmark is approximately 463,211 DKK (65,850 USD). Data is for 2025 and indicates a pre-tax value. The salary itself depends on multiple factors such as seniority, job performance, certifications, experience or any other bonuses. The value indicated is an average amount based on records we have in database. Real values may vary. The data is for orientational purposes.

Denmark is a Scandinavian country located in Northern Europe. It has a population of approximately 5.8 million people and covers an area of around 43,094 square kilometers. The country consists of the Jutland Peninsula and numerous islands, including Zealand, Funen, and Bornholm.
Estimated national average yearly salary is 494,627 DKK (73,200 USD). Value indicated is pre-tax. Below graph shows estimated Mechanical Technician job salary compared to average salary in Denmark.
Comparison shows that a person working as Mechanical Technician in Denmark earns on average:
0.94 times the average salary (or 94% of average salary).
